Bottom line

Cannes is the warmer of the two — about 15°F on the annual average; Cannes is the wetter, with 18 in more rain a year, and Tusayan the sunnier.

Warmer Cannes 15°F on the year
Wetter Cannes 18 in more a year
Sunnier Tusayan 9 pp less cloud
Colder winters Tusayan 29°F colder nights

Methodology & sources

Cannes

Temperature & precipitation — 1991–2020 normals computed from 30 years of daily observations at Nice, a weather station, about 19 km from the city centre. The underlying daily records come from NOAA's global station network.

Cloud, humidity, wind & sunshine — modelled estimates from NASA POWER, NASA's satellite-and-reanalysis climatology. This is the standard global source for atmospheric variables, which are not measured at most weather stations.

Tusayan

Temperature & precipitation — 1991–2020 normals computed from 24 years of daily observations at Grand Canyon NP AP, a weather station, about 4 km from the city centre. The underlying daily records come from NOAA's global station network.

Cloud, humidity, wind & sunshine — modelled estimates from NASA POWER, NASA's satellite-and-reanalysis climatology. This is the standard global source for atmospheric variables, which are not measured at most weather stations.
